PCMCIA Problems
Problem: No system beep when the PCMCIA card is installed.
Action: - PCMCIA drivers not installed:
A. Back up your current CONFIG.SYS file;
B. Copy CONFIG.PCM to CONFIG.SYS;
C. Reboot your system;
D. Plug PCMCIA card in slot A or B, and check LCD status panel;
E. Some cards need software referred to as a Client Driver, or card ‘enabler’. LAN and SCSI
controller cards are examples of this. Refer to installation instructions, which came with your
PCMCIA cards.
Problem: System issues a single beep when card is installed.
Action: - The PCMCIA card is not being recognized:
A. Select correct boot option at startup for your card;
B. Refer to PCMCIA reference guide for further details.
Miscellaneous Problems
Problem: Disk drive is not working correctly.
Action: - Setup configuration is incorrect
A. Press ‘CTRL’ + ‘ALT’ + ‘S’ to enter Setup;
B. Make sure Floppy drive A: with the 1.44MB, 3.5” specs is enabled.
- Be sure diskette is formatted for a DOS computer.
- Be sure diskette is installed correctly.
